Rajasthan govt shuts down cell web to forestall dishonest in Patwari recruitment exams

3 min read

Major providers together with medical emergencies and journey took a success on Sunday in Rajasthan because the Ashok Gehlot-led Congress authorities suspended web providers in a number of districts to curb ‘cheating’ in aggressive exams. 
Districts like Bikaner and Dausa, together with capital metropolis Jaipur, confronted a 12-hour cell web shutdown from 6 AM on Sunday as greater than 10 lakh aspirants sat for Patwari exams. The recruitment examination was carried out in additional than 20 districts within the state over the weekend. 
Emergency providers impacted
As per a Times of India report, a startup working within the medical house serving 10,000 folks each day revealed that their medication deliveries and instantaneous physician consultations have been severely impacted by the two-day web shutdown. 
“In tier-II and tier-III cities, majority of the people depend on mobile Net. Because of shutdowns, people in need of medical attention could not book appointments with doctors. We serve about 8,000-10,000 people daily. The volume came down to about 2,000 on both the days,” stated Shreyans Mehta, co-founder of Medcords.
People endeavor journey couldn’t go for net check-in for air journey, observe practice arrivals or e book transport to airports, railway stations or hospitals. 
Sanjay Kaushik, a tourism professional from Jaipur stated, “Mobile internet is mostly used for communication. People travelling do web check-ins, track train timings and many other stuff. At hotels, restaurants, and shops, they pay digitally. They faced inconveniences. This does not send out a good image of the state.”

A commuter who was caught without warning by the web suspension stated, “I thought the petrol station would have wi-fi and the machines would be working. But after filling up my tank, I discovered that I have to pay cash as the machine is not working. I had to call up home to get money and pay for the fuel.”
Question paper leaked earlier than the examination
Ironically, regardless of the curbs, the Rajasthan police on Sunday arrested 12 folks from Bharatpur in reference to an alleged query paper leak of the Patwari recruitment examination. 
The police nabbed a gang who allegedly acquired the query paper simply forward of the examination and leaked it amongst the aspirants.
Internet suspended for REET
This will not be the primary time that the Rajasthan authorities suspended the web throughout the state as a measure to curb dishonest in aggressive exams. We reported how the state authorities in September had suspended cell web providers, bulk SMS/MMS and social media platforms in Ajmer district within the wake of the Rajasthan Teacher Eligibility Test (REET).
The choice to droop cell web providers was taken a day after the Rajasthan police apprehended a gang of 4 members with Rs 5.60 lakhs in money in an alleged try and make dummy candidates seem for REET 2021.
